This weekend's results had a slight effect on Cov's standing in the league table. Having clawed a bit of ground back with the Nottingham win, proceedings elsewhere on Saturday pushed the side back down somewhat.

Cov will hope to address that on Saturday on their travels to Richmond Athletic Ground as they visit winless basement side London Scottish. Take nothing for granted though – Scottish can be dangerous, and Cov's away form is nowt to shout about. Fingers crossed for a consecutive win, having said that.
